The Trails Go Further Than You Think

Nature here is effortless. The wilderness starts at your hotel’s front door, and Vail’s trail network is one of Colorado’s premier multi-use systems, ranging from creekside strolls to technical runs at treeline. Two gondolas open the upper mountain to wildflower hikes, singletrack, and views of the snow-capped Gore Range, with the trail ending right back where you started.

Gore Creek runs cold and clear through the heart of the village, a blue ribbon fishery steps from the cobblestones. Farmers markets line the streets on summer Sundays, and the food on your plate comes from the valley around you.

When the day winds down, the village comes alive. Grab a quick bite or settle into a long patio dinner under the Bavarian rooftops. Live music fills the plazas, the events calendar is always full, and drinks are poured as the day finds its rhythm again. A full day in the mountains is best finished among friends and a good meal.
